습관제작소

AWS EFS 본문

AWS/AWS STUDY

AWS EFS

KUDO 2023. 6. 28. 15:07

Amazon Elastic File System(EFS)

  • Amazon EFS(Amazon Elastic File System)느 AWS 클라우드 서비스와 온프레미스 리소스에서 사용할 수 있는, 간단하고 확장 가능하며 탄력적인 완전관리형 NFS 파일 시스템을 제공합니다. 이 제품은 애플리케이션을 중단하지 않고 온디맨드 방식으로 페타바이트 규모까지 확장하도록 구축되어, 파일을 추가하고 제거할 때 자동으로 확장하고 축소하며 확장 규모에 맞게 용량을 프로비저닝 및 관리할 필요가 없습니다.

> Amazon EFS

  • NFS 기반 공유 스토리지 서비스 (NFSv4)
    • 따로 용량을 지정할 필요 없이 사용한 만큼 용량이 즐가 <-> EBS는 미리 크기를 지정해야 함
  • 페타바이트 단위까지 확장 가능
  • 몇 천개의 동시 접속 유지 가능
  • 데이터는 여러 AZ에 나누어 분산 저장
  • 쓰기 후 읽기(Read After Write) 일관성 -> 즉 다른 EC2에서 저장한다면 바로 다른 EC2에서 읽기 가능
  • Private Service : AWS 외부에서 접속 불가능
    • AWS 외부에서 접속하기 위해서는 VPN 혹은 Direct Connect 등으로 별도로 VPC와 연결 필요
  • 각 가용영역에 Mount Target를 두고 각각의 가용영역에서 해당 Mount Target로 접근
  • Linux Only

> Mount Target

> Amazon EFS 퍼포먼스모드

  • General Purpose : 가장 보편적인 모드. 거의 대부분의 경우 사용 권장
  • Max IO : 매우 높은 IOPS가 필요한 경우
    • 빅데이터, 미디어 처리 등

> Amazon EFS Throughput 모드

  • Bursting Throughput : 낮은 Throughput 일 때 모아서 높은 Throughput 일때 사용
    • EC2 T타입과 비슷한 개념
  • Provisioned Throughput : 미리 지정한 만큼의 Throughput을 미리 확보해두고 사용

> Amazon EFS 스토리지 클래스

  • EFS Standard : 3개 이상의 가용영역에 보관
  • EFS Standard - AI : 3개 이상의 가용영역에 보관, 조금 저렴한 비용 대신 데이터를 가져올 때 비용 발생
  • EFS one Zone : 하나의 가용영역에 보관 -> 저장된 가용영역의 상황에 영향을 받을 수 있음
  • EFS One Zone - AI : 저장된 가용영역의 상황에 영향을 받을 수 있음, 데이터를 가져올 때 비용 발생 (가장 저렴)

> Amazon FSx (FSx for Windows Fole Server)

  • EFS의 윈도우즈 버전
  • SMB 프로토콜을 활용
  • microsoft Active Directory와 통합 등의 관리 기능 사용 가능
  • Linux, MacOS 등의 다른 OS에서도 활용 가능

> FSx for Lustre

  • 리눅스를 위한 고성능 병렬 스토리지 시스템
  • 주로 머신러닝, 빅데이터등의 고성능 컴퓨팅(High Performance Computing)에 사용

 

 

"출처 : https://www.youtube.com/@AWSClassroom "

'AWS > AWS STUDY' 카테고리의 다른 글

AWS VPC - Bastion Host / NAT Gateway  (0) 2023.06.30
AWS VPC  (0) 2023.06.29
AWS Elastic Load Balancer  (0) 2023.06.27
AWS EBS, Snapshot, AMI  (0) 2023.06.27
AWS IAM  (0) 2023.06.27
Comments